Let's be safe!

(a) temperature measurement will take place in front of the entrance to the Institute on the first floor,

(b) in the case of children who cannot be left unattended by a parent or adults, but who require assistance due to a medical condition - only 1 caregiver will be allowed to accompany the patient during the PEI visit,

(c) Patients coming to us from abroad are required to undergo the quarantine period prescribed by law(applies to newly arrived patients, including those from Poland, who have been out of Poland for the past 2 weeks) and present a negative PCR test result.

We would also like to assure you that at the Institute we meet the highest safety standards related to the epidemic state. Disposable protective masks and disinfectant liquid are available at the facility. We disinfect all surfaces every time and use UV lamps in the medical offices.

Osteotomy – What Is It, and What Are Its Applications and Benefits?
What is an osteotomy? It is a surgical procedure that involves cutting a bone to correct its alignment or alter the biomechanical axis of a limb. In orthopedic practice, the term osteotomy refers to procedures used to treat bone deformities, degenerative joint changes, congenital defects, or the effects of post-traumatic injuries.
